How Do You Properly Clean and Care for Vintage Ceramic Bowls?

Picture your grandmother's beloved ceramic bowl, its glaze worn smooth by decades of loving use. To care for such treasures, you'll want to handle them gently, washing by hand with mild soap and warm water. Avoid sudden temperature changes that might crack the delicate surface. Dry thoroughly with a soft cloth, savoring the weight and texture. Store your vintage bowls carefully, nestled in soft linens, away from potential bumps or falls. With tender care, these heirlooms will continue to grace your kitchen for generations to come.
